安卓制作Nine-Patch图片

1.装载图片
1.图片放入res/drawable目录下。
图1

2.点击图片,右键点击Create -9 -Patch file
在这里插入图片描述
3.这时候,看到右边有三张图片。
预览区域的三张图片分别是长度别拉伸,宽度被拉伸,长和宽都被拉伸的预览。如果我们不做任何处理的话,那么预览区域就将显示。

例如之前将宽度设为match_parent时,如果父布局的宽度大于子布局,将会显示第二幅预览图。同理如果高度设为match_parent时,高度不足就会显示第一幅预览图。
在这里插入图片描述

4…勾选show bad patches(清晰的看到变形程度,不容易拉变形)
就可以看到两个红色的矩形,以重叠部分开始变形。
在这里插入图片描述

5.勾选show patches(好拉变形,不好看变形程度)
在这里插入图片描述

6.实例1
三角形不变,其它部分被拉长
在这里插入图片描述
7.实例2
三角形被拉长,其它部分缩短
在这里插入图片描述
8.可以知道,只有通过绘制左边和上面的黑点,就可以控制图形的大小和变形

9.如果点击上面多的黑点,可以用shift和鼠标右键来擦除。

10.制作好了一张图片。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值